Output 95abe590bbdc40cd4f4d0948fc943c7762af258cdae5b839b06a84c9c9f933d6:1

value
3287807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fca15a95bdddeed76ea9dfa14083e467ab6677c OP_EQUAL
address
34b6xaM2d5zDm4SPsgdoKAQ5XzQtMCjPdf
transaction
95abe590bbdc40cd4f4d0948fc943c7762af258cdae5b839b06a84c9c9f933d6
spent
true